What is Emotional Regulation Counselling Therapy?

Managing emotions is a key part of mental well-being, but not everyone finds it easy to control strong feelings like anger, sadness, or anxiety. Difficulty regulating emotions can affect relationships, decision-making, and overall quality of life. Emotional regulation counselling helps individuals understand their emotional patterns and teaches strategies to respond calmly and constructively.

Through therapy, clients learn to recognize triggers, build self-awareness, and replace impulsive reactions with healthier responses. This process encourages emotional balance, improves self-control, and supports stronger personal and professional relationships.

When should you consider Emotional Regulation Counselling?

  • Frequent mood swings or emotional outbursts
  • Difficulty calming down after feeling upset
  • Struggles with anger management or impulsive reactions
  • Feeling overwhelmed by emotions like sadness, guilt, or anxiety
  • Relationship issues caused by uncontrolled emotions
  • Trouble focusing due to emotional instability

Benefits of Emotional Regulation Counselling

  • Greater emotional awareness and self-control
  • Healthier ways to express and manage feelings
  • Reduced anger, frustration, and anxiety
  • Stronger relationships and better communication
  • Improved problem-solving and decision-making
  • Long-term emotional resilience and stability
